The global Two Wheeler Wiring Harness market size was valued at approximately USD 3.5 billion in 2025 and is projected to reach USD 6.8 billion by 2035, growing at a CAGR of 7.1% during the forecast period. This market represents the comprehensive range of electrical wiring components designed to transmit energy and signals in two-wheelers. The wiring harness integrates various electrical and electronic components such as lights, sensors, electronic control units, and other critical systems essential for two-wheeler operation.

The Engine-Only Harness segment currently leads the market with the highest contribution due to its essential application in fuel management and emission control. Its dominance can be attributed to its vast application across various two-wheeler types, especially in markets with stringent emission regulations.
The fastest-growing segment is Electric Two-Wheeler Applications, driven by the rise in electric vehicle adoption. This segment is poised for future opportunity due to increasing investments in electric vehicle technologies and user transition toward eco-friendly commuting options.

The Two Wheeler Wiring Harness market is fragmented with multiple players each vying for market share. Leading companies such as Yazaki Corporation, Sumitomo Electric Industries, and Aptiv PLC dominate the landscape due to their robust product portfolios and strategic global presence.
